você está aqui: Home  → Arquivo de Mensagens

Vim - Editando múltiplos arquivos usando bufdo

Colaboração: Sérgio Luiz Araújo Silva

Data de Publicação: 09 de Dezembro de 2007

Antes de usarmos o recurso "bufdo" podemos criar alguns arquivos para testes, portanto estou dando de brinde um scrip para criar os arquivos

Vamos entrar em uma pasta temporária:

   [ -e ./teste ] || mkdir teste ; cd teste

Agora vamos criar 100 arquivos para estudo

  for ((i=1;i<=100;i++)){
      echo "este é o arquivo $i" > arquivo$.txt
  }

Agora vamos abrir todos os arquivos com o vim:

  vim *.txt

Uma vez abertos todos os arquivos podemos proceder substituiçõs como abaixo

  :bufdo :%s/arquivo/arquivo de testes/g | :wall

finalmente podemos fechar todos

  :qall

Observação:

wall write wall
qall quit all

Caso deseje dicas como esta visite:



 

 

Veja a relação completa dos artigos de Sérgio Luiz Araújo Silva

Opinião dos Leitores

Seja o primeiro a comentar este artigo
*Nome:
Email:
Me notifique sobre novos comentários nessa página
Oculte meu email
*Texto:
 
  Para publicar seu comentário, digite o código contido na imagem acima
 


Powered by Scriptsmill Comments Script